Exploring Financing Options
First-time buyers in Fremont have access to a variety of mortgage options, including conventional loans, FHA loans, and VA loans for eligible veterans. Understanding the requirements and benefits of each loan type can help buyers select the most suitable option. Additionally, exploring first-time homebuyer programs offered by local and state agencies can provide financial assistance and favorable loan terms. Consulting with a mortgage broker or financial advisor can help buyers navigate the complexities of mortgage applications and secure the best possible terms.

Understanding Property Taxes and Fees
Property taxes and associated fees are important considerations for first-time buyers in Fremont. The city falls within Alameda County, where property tax rates are determined based on the assessed value of the property. Buyers should be aware of additional costs, such as homeowner association fees, which may apply to certain properties. Understanding these financial obligations is crucial for accurate budgeting and long-term financial planning. Consulting with a tax advisor or real estate professional can provide clarity on property tax implications and help buyers make informed decisions.

Preparing for Closing Costs
Closing costs are an important aspect of the home-buying process that first-time buyers should be prepared for. These costs typically include fees for appraisals, title insurance, and loan origination. In Fremont, closing costs can vary based on the property's price and the specifics of the transaction. Buyers should budget for these expenses and ensure they have sufficient funds available at closing. Reviewing the closing disclosure statement with a real estate agent or financial advisor can help buyers understand the breakdown of costs and avoid any surprises at the closing table.
